集成时注意异常处理和类型校验,避免运行时崩溃。
基本上就这些。
测试覆盖率应作为流水线准入门槛之一。
以下是具体操作步骤和推荐方案。
总结与最佳实践 核心结论是:Go语言的命名返回值在函数被调用时会被自动声明并零值初始化,使其在函数体内部立即可用。
它直接将一个布尔数组赋给由高级索引选定的子区域,NumPy会正确处理元素的更新。
Livewire 的 session()->flash() 或 redirect() 方法非常适合此目的。
运行 go run main.go。
Args: json_path (str): JSON文件的路径。
Mailable 中实现文件附件 接下来,关键在于 Mailable 类。
主循环: 遍历每一行。
可以使用date_default_timezone_set()函数来设置时区,例如:<?php date_default_timezone_set('America/Denver'); // 设置为美国丹佛时区,根据实际需求调整 $h = date('G'); // 获取当前小时 $d = date('w'); // 获取当前星期几 (0=周日, 1=周一, ...) // $year = date('Y'); // 如果需要年份信息,也可以获取 ?>关于时区调整: 在原始代码中存在$h = $h-2;这样的硬编码时区调整。
不同终端的兼容性: 尽管\r是广泛支持的,但不同的终端模拟器在处理控制字符时可能会有细微的差异。
不需要先判断key是否存在: delete(m, "notExistKey") // 安全,无需担心 这可以简化代码逻辑,避免冗余判断。
") except requests.exceptions.RequestException as e: print(f"图片下载失败: {e}") 代码解释: 导入requests库: 首先需要导入requests库来发送HTTP请求。
虽然 DeepEqual 提供了极大的便利性,但在性能敏感的场景下,也需要权衡其反射带来的开销,并考虑手动实现比较逻辑。
而 static_assert 完全在编译期执行,不产生运行时开销,适用于所有构建模式。
当你执行user2 := user1时,user2会得到user1所有字段的副本。
类型开关适合处理有限且明确的类型集合,逻辑集中,可读性强。
调试时注意关闭连接和资源清理,避免goroutine泄漏。
本文链接:http://www.altodescuento.com/327828_982aff.html